# Module constants for the Roamvista rate-parity checker.
#
# Plugin authors: these values govern how often we poll partner
# hotel feeds, how stale a quoted rate may be before a parity
# mismatch is flagged, and retry behavior on feed timeouts.
# Do not override them in plugin code; request a config change
# instead. The current defaults are listed directly below.

tuning constants:
THRESHOLDS = {
    "kelix": 280,
    "druvan": 756,
    "oliael": 399,
}

## Data Stores: Flagstone rollout framework

Hey — quick map for your review. Flagstone keeps flag definitions, rollout percentages, and audit history in one Postgres-style store on the Merrow cluster. Writes go through the admin API only; readers cache for 30s. Audit rows are append-only. The store accepts connections using the string below.

warehouse DSN: cockroachdb://holvan_svc:viOKuRy@db-3e1a.plorvaforge.corp:5432/istius

Heads up: if the Lintrock baseline file in the Quarrow repo drifts from main, CI fails with a "stale baseline" error even when the code is fine. Quick fix is to regenerate the baseline on a clean checkout and re-push. If a customer build is blocked, confirm the failing run matches the token below before escalating.

build token for yadug-yagag: htk21_c863c33eb8b82c0c9c152

## Artifact Signing — Gridsmith Crossword Generator

All Gridsmith release artifacts (the generator binary, dictionary packs, and puzzle bundles) must be signed before publication to the Puzzleworks feed. Unsigned dictionary packs caused last month's verification failures on client update, so CI now blocks unsigned uploads. Signing happens in the release stage after tests pass; verification runs again at feed ingest. For this week's sync: confirm your local tooling uses the current key, which is listed below.

deploy key for kagap-kajop: bky4_j55B

**Key Ceremony Checklist — Item 14: Export Retry**

If the Hollowgate HSM export fails mid-transfer, do not regenerate the key material. Verify witness signatures are intact, clear the export buffer, and retry at most twice with a fresh session. Log each attempt in the ceremony register with both custodians present. A third failure halts the ceremony. Resuming a halted export requires entry of the recovery passphrase below.

unlock words, hahaf-fajeg: quenmir-belius